Look up the p/n 91533220912 in the PP catalog. It IS a 100mm fine spline flange for a SC and late 70s. Have "Determined" measure the diameter, bet it's 100mm! Believe me, I have the 93033220903 108mm on my 915 (after a long search)
The tin CV caps started on the "86 930
